What is the accuracy rate of future trading signals for digital currencies?
![avatar](https://download.bydfi.com/api-pic/images/avatars/HPBCl.png)
I'm curious about the accuracy rate of future trading signals for digital currencies. Can you provide some insights on how reliable these signals are in predicting the future price movements of cryptocurrencies?
![What is the accuracy rate of future trading signals for digital currencies?](https://bydfilenew.oss-ap-southeast-1.aliyuncs.com/api-pic/images/en/cb/2c1bae2cc2a2787ef1360bb2c2064789429949.jpg)
5 answers
- The accuracy rate of future trading signals for digital currencies can vary depending on various factors. It's important to note that no trading signal can guarantee 100% accuracy. However, some signals providers claim to have high accuracy rates based on their historical data and algorithms. It's recommended to thoroughly research and test different signals providers before relying on them for your trading decisions. Keep in mind that market conditions and cryptocurrency volatility can also impact the accuracy of these signals.
